How to choose between hotline, shelter, lawyer, therapist, and legal aid
When seeking help, it can be overwhelming to determine which resource is the most appropriate. Hotlines provide immediate support and information, while shelters offer temporary housing and safety. If legal assistance is needed, consulting with a lawyer familiar with domestic violence cases is essential. Therapists can provide ongoing emotional support, while legal aid organizations can assist with navigating the legal system. Consider your immediate needs and the type of support that feels most comfortable to you.
Safety and privacy when seeking help
Your safety and privacy are paramount when reaching out for help. Choose a safe and private location to make calls or search for resources. If youโre worried about your online activity being monitored, consider using a secure device or browsing in a private window. Many services offer confidential support, ensuring that your personal information is protected.
What to expect when you reach out
When you contact a mental health professional, hotline, or support service, you can expect a compassionate and understanding response. Initial conversations may involve discussing your situation and identifying your specific needs. Itโs important to remember that you are in control of the conversation, and you can take your time to share as much or as little as you feel comfortable with.
